WebAug 21, 2024 · Pontcysyllte Aqueduct - Llangollen. Located just a few miles south of Wrexham is a site of international acclaim. The Pontcysyllte Aqueduct near Llangollen is the longest aqueduct in the UK and the highest canal aqueduct in the world with a height of 38 metres. The aqueduct offers some of the most stunning views in North Wales. WebChirk Castle, occupied for over 700 years, was purchased by the state via the Land Fund in 1978, administered by the Welsh Office, and conveyed to the National Trust in 1981 who acquired some contents, others having been transferred in lieu of tax to the National Museum of Wales but remaining in situ. WebThe National Trust-owned property dates back to the 13 th century when it was originally built by Roger Mortimer de Chirk as part of Edward I’s conquest in North Wales. Later in the 16 th century, it was sold to the Myddelton family as a family home and was held by descendants of that family until the 20 th century.
